Default Scientists Break Down Baseball, Find Jeter Does Suck

http://blog.wired.com/wiredscience/2...efore-fan.html

"And by analyzing four years of high-resolution data from Baseball Info Solutions (BIS)—containing information on some 120,000 balls in play per year—Jensen was able to rank the best and worst fielders at each position based on the number of runs saved or cost. The results showed what Derek Jeter-haters have long suspected: that with and average of 13.81 runs lost per season, he's a lousy short stop. Meanwhile, his teammate A-Rod is one of the best in the league with and average of 10.4 runs saved."
